Egypt - Investment in Energy with Private Participation
In 2019, the country was ranked number 21 among other countries in Investment in Energy with Private Participation at $335,000,000. Egypt is overtaken by Rwanda, which was ranked number 20 with $362,000,000 and is followed by Honduras at $322,060,799.78. Brazil ranked the highest with $14,946,570,000 in 2019, a growth of 201.7% compared to 2018. Vietnam, Pakistan and Mexico resp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Serbia recorded the best 5 years average growth at +135.1% per year, while China was the worst growing country at -64.2% per year.
